Q2: What is a good 2k time for rowers?
A: Competitive times vary by gender, age, and skill level. Elite rowers typically complete 2k in under 6 minutes, while recreational rowers may take 7-9 minutes.

Q4: How does wattage affect rowing performance?
A: Higher wattage outputs generally correlate with faster times, but the relationship is not linear due to the cubic relationship between power and speed.
